DANIEL Layne, the CEO of QV Systems, one of the sponsors of the BVRLA Leasing Broker Conference (21 June 2023), gave a short presentation before session 2 of the conference started.
He said that QV Systems would continue to reflect the changes to compliance being made, in particular around revisions to the Consumer Credit Act.
“This will possibly make PCH a more expensive product,” he explained. “There will be increasing demand for comparisons between PCH and PCP and greater awareness of the rights and protections available to the public.”
Daniel added that we can be sure that the industry will continue to change to meet the demands of new financial regulation.
